What Is a Pulse Solenoid Valve?
A pulse solenoid valve is an electromechanical valve designed to deliver short, high-pressure bursts of air. These air pulses dislodge dust from filters, restoring their permeability and maintaining the performance of baghouse or cartridge dust collectors.
How It Works
- The solenoid coil receives an electrical signal.
- It activates a diaphragm located inside the valve.
- The diaphragm opens rapidly, releasing a strong pulse of compressed air.
- The pulse shakes off dust accumulated on filters.
- The valve closes instantly, ready for the next pulse cycle.
This fast response time makes pulse solenoid valves indispensable for efficient filtration systems.
Why Industries Need Pulse Solenoid Valves
1. Improved Filter Cleaning Efficiency: High-pressure pulses ensure deeper cleaning, reducing filter clogging and pressure drop.
2. Lower Energy Consumption: Efficient pulse valves reduce the amount of compressed air needed, significantly lowering operational costs.
3. Extended Filter Life: Proper cleaning reduces wear and tear on filters, leading to longer service cycles.
4. Better Air Quality: Consistent cleaning prevents dust emissions and helps industries meet environmental standards.
